UEFA Champions League leading scorers after Wednesday's match:

11 goals: Messi (Barcelona)

10 goals: Cristiano Ronaldo (Real Madrid)

8 goals: Cavani (Paris SG), Lewandowski (Bayern Munich)

7 goals: Aubameyang (Dortmund)

5 goals: Ageero (Manchester City), Benzema (Real Madrid), Falcao (Monaco), Griezmann (Atletico Madrid), Higuain (Juventus), Mbappe (Monaco), Mertens (Napoli)

4 goals: Andre Silva (FC Porto), Di Maria (Paris SG), Dybala (Juventus), Mahrez (Leicester), Neymar (Barcelona), Ozil (Arsenal), Reus (Dortmund), Turan (Barcelona), Walcott (Arsenal)
